html如何修改字体黑体,css如何设置黑体样式

本文介绍了如何在CSS中设置黑体样式的具体方法。通过使用font-family属性,可以实现文本呈现为黑体的效果。文章提供了示例代码,并强调了在用户机器上字体可用性的重要性。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

css设置黑体样式的方法:可以利用font-family属性来进行设置,如【font-family: 黑体;】。font-family属性用于指定一个元素的字体。

9e318c7e59faa4d19719e44f4990c01f.png

属性介绍:

font - family属性指定一个元素的字体。

(学习视频分享:css视频教程)

有两种类型的字体系列名称:family-name - 指定的系列名称:具体字体的名称,比如:"times"、"courier"、"arial"。

generic-family - 通常字体系列名称:比如:"serif"、"sans-serif"、"cursive"、"fantasy"、"monospace。

提示:使用某种特定的字体系列(Geneva)完全取决于用户机器上该字体系列是否可用;这个属性没有指示任何字体下载。因此,强烈推荐使用一个通用字体系列名作为后路。

属性值:family-name\generic-family 用于某个元素的字体族名称或/及类族名称的一个优先表。默认值:取决于浏览器。

inherit 规定应该从父元素继承字体系列。

举例:

.s {

font-family: SimHei;

}

.ss {

font-family: 黑体;

}

测试黑体

普通字体

测试黑体

相关推荐:CSS教程

<think>好的,用户的问题是关于在EasyExcel中使用CssStyle设置字体黑体的示例。首先,我需要回忆一下EasyExcel的相关文档和API。EasyExcel是阿里巴巴开源的Excel操作库,基于Java,通常通过注解和样式处理器来设置单元格样式。 用户提到要使用CSS样式,但可能这里有个误解,因为EasyExcel中的CssStyle并不是直接使用CSS,而是通过StyleUtil类来模拟类似CSS样式配置。正确的做法可能是使用StyleUtil类的build方法,传入FontStyle参数来设置字体。 接下来,我需要确认具体的代码示例。设置字体黑体的话,对应的字体名称在Java中应该是"SimHei",因为这是Java中黑体的标准名称。然后,在创建WriteCellStyle时,使用StyleUtil.buildFontStyle来设置字体,并将这个样式应用到表格的列上。 还需要考虑是否需要设置表头和数据部分的字体,是否需要合并单元格样式,或者是否要单独处理某些列。通常,用户可能希望整个表格都使用黑体,所以示例应该覆盖头和内容部分。 然后,用户可能需要知道如何注册样式处理器,并在写入数据时应用这些样式。这涉及到实现CellWriteHandler接口,并在创建ExcelWriter时添加这个处理器。 最后,需要验证示例的正确性,确保代码能够正确设置字体黑体,并且没有语法错误。同时,提醒用户注意可能的依赖版本问题,比如EasyExcel的版本是否支持这些方法,是否需要额外引入库等。</think>在EasyExcel中设置字体黑体可以通过`StyleUtil`工具类实现,以下是具体示例: ```java // 创建样式配置 WriteCellStyle headStyle = new WriteCellStyle(); FontStyle headFont = StyleUtil.buildFontStyle(); headFont.setFontName("SimHei"); // 设置黑体 headStyle.setFontStyle(headFont); // 创建数据样式 WriteCellStyle contentStyle = new WriteCellStyle(); FontStyle contentFont = StyleUtil.buildFontStyle(); contentFont.setFontName("SimHei"); contentStyle.setFontStyle(contentFont); // 注册样式处理器 ExcelWriter excelWriter = EasyExcel.write(fileName) .registerWriteHandler(new AbstractColumnStyleStrategy() { @Override protected WriteCellStyle headCellStyle(Head head) { return headStyle; } @Override protected WriteCellStyle contentCellStyle(Head head) { return contentStyle; } }) .build(); ``` 关键配置说明: 1. `FontStyle`对象通过`StyleUtil.buildFontStyle()`创建 2. 设置`.setFontName("SimHei")`表示使用Windows系统的黑体字库 3. 需要同时配置表头(head)和内容(content)样式才能全面生效 注意:在Linux环境下可能需要安装额外的字体库支持[^1]
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值